		<description><![CDATA[Columbia picked up the rights to Garth Ennis' popular comic book series The Boys back in February and finally over six months later they have found some scribes to adapt the project.

Matt Manfredi &#38; Phil Hay, the writing duo who scribed Aeon Flux &#38; Crazy/Beautiful.



The book follows the adventures of a CIA squad, known informally as "the boys," whose job is to keep watch on the proliferation of superheroes and, if necessary, intimidate or eliminate them.

No word on who is directing yet but six months ago, I suggested Joe Carnahan to helm with Simon Pegg, Ray Liotta, Chiaki Kuriyama, Laurence Fishburne and Sam Huntington to star based on their likeness to the characters.

Columbia Pictures has acquired the rights to indie comicbook "The Boys" and will develop a feature adaptation along with producer Neal H. Moritz and his Sony-based Original Film banner.

Created by Garth Ennis and Darick Robertson, the contemporary-set comicbook series follows a CIA squad, known informally as "the boys," whose job is to keep watch on the proliferation of superheroes and, if necessary, intimidate or eliminate them.
Sounds really cool to me. Ennis was the creator of the great PREACHER series which HBO have in development right now.
